计算机应用技术专业毕业设计论文.pdf
《计算机应用技术专业毕业设计论文.pdf》由会员分享,可在线阅读,更多相关《计算机应用技术专业毕业设计论文.pdf(14页珍藏版)》请在淘文阁 - 分享文档赚钱的网站上搜索。
1、JAVA学期项目设计任务书系别电气与电子工程系专业计算机应用技术班级指导教师师题目基于 JAVA用户管理系统设计目的:用户管理系统的作用是为管理员提供一个管理系统中所有不同权限,不同角色的用户管理界面,通过这个系统,网站管理员可以实现添加用户、更新原有用户、删除用户等操作。这些功能对于很多企业内部应用都是很有用的,也是各类大型信息管理系统不可缺少的子系统。设计要求包含以下模块:1.用户登录和验证模块。2.显示用户列表模块。3.新建用户模块。4.更改用户模块。5.删除用户模块。6.界面要求:使用 Dreamweaver设计界面达到协调、美观。课程设计说明文档要求(不需加代码):1用户管理系统可以
2、使用Struts和 Hibernate协同工作,前台用 Struts做控制显示,后台用 Hibernate 操作数据。也可以使用 JSP+javabean+servlet技术。2.说明系统设计的功能及模块,画出系统流程图。3.数据库设计与 Hibernate 设计(如果使用了Hibernate)。4.Servlet、Action 和 Form设计及页面设计。5.撰写课程设计说明书。课程说明书里应包括目录,程序流程图,数据库及 Hibernate设计、Servlet、Action 和 Form设计及页面设计、程序,总结(印象较深的经验/教训等)。要求:设计要有相应的设计报告,报告要包含题目、目录
3、、摘要、关键字、正文、参考文献几部分;字体、字号格式按样文设置;正文要有需求分析、概要设计、详细设计、代码、结论等部分构成,并有必要的图表和效果图。结题形式产品,程序代码,设计说明书时间分配:总体设计时间为3 周1 查阅资料、需求分析,概要设计 2天2 功能模块开发 5天3 代码编写 4天4 上机调试,实现功能 2天5 写说明书、答辩 2天1 目录摘要.2系统开发结构图.3第一章用户管理模块.41.1 数据库设计.41.2 用户登录.41.3 主菜单.41.4 用户添加.51.5 用户修改.61.6 用户删除.7第二章信息管理模块.82.1 数据库设计.82.2 信息发布.82.3 信息修改.
4、92.4 信息删除.9第三章主要技术介绍.103.1 JSP 技术的简单介绍.103.2 JSP 技术 Javabean介绍.113.3 JSP 技术 servlet技术介绍.113.4 JSP 技术 MVC 开发模式介绍.11第四章信息发布系统开发.124.1 JDBC 数据库驱动机制.124.2 Jsp 分页技术(两种方式).12第五章 结论.132 摘要随着现代计算机科学的发展,计算机信息系统越来越受到重视,管理系统是伴随着 Internet技术在各个领域的广泛应用,和各行各业企业信息化建设步伐的加快应运而生。当代社会已经进入信息时代,信息技术革命使社会的各个领域都发生了翻天覆地的变化,
5、每个企业都必须紧跟时代的步伐,加强企业竞争力和提升现代化企业的管理能力,以适应整个社会的发展变化。企业对信息需求的增长,使计算机、网络技术已经渗透到企业的日常工作中。传统的企业内信息的交流方式早已不能满足企业对大量信息的快速传递与处理的需求,企业信息管理系统的应用满足了企业的办公网络化、自动化的管理需求,提高了企业内部的管理水平,进而全面提升了企业在市场竟争中的综合竞争力。通过企业用户管理系统对企业日常办公进行管理,满足了企业日常办公管理各方面的的需求,大大的方便了企业内部人员沟通。网站提供的前后台的公告与公文信息的管理方便员工及时的了解公司的动态。其他功能模块的设置使企业的日常管理步入了科学
6、系统管理的轨道上。本次开发的用户管理系统面向两类身份的用户,一类用户为管理员用户,另一类用户为普通用户,管理员用户可以实现“公告发布”、“新闻发布”、“用户添加”“用户修改”“用户删除”“用户查看”的功能,操作方便简洁,迅速与数据库同步,准确地保留用户信息与新闻信息。另外管理员界面设计得比较清晰明了,让人对于该系统的功能一目了然。而对于普通用户则可以实现查看网页的功能。3 系统开发结构图企业信息管理系统管理员登录普通用户登录用户管理模块信息管理模块添加用户查看用户修改用户删除用户查看信息修改信息删除信息发布信息信息标题界面信息内容界面4 第一章用户管理模块1.1 数据库设计本次课程设计一共需要
7、两张表(usertest、news)usertest数据库用于用户的添加、删除、修改及权限的设定数据字段及内容如图所示:1.2 用户登录用户登录界面:1.3 主菜单主菜单界面:(管理员用户界面)5(普通用户界面)1.4 用户添加用户添加界面:6 功能:实现用户添加1.5 用户修改用户修改界面输入用户信息数据库添加7 用户修改功能:点击“编辑”后,出现修改用户界面,填写完成后点击“提交”按钮,出现“信息更新成功”对话框,即与数据库相连,实现数据更新。用户查看基本同用户编辑;1.6 用户删除用户删除界面:用户删除功能:点击“删除”后,出现“删除成功”提示,即完成了数据更新,删除成功。点击“编辑”修
8、改用户界面数据库完成更新点击“删除”删除用户界面数据库完成更新修改成功点击“查看”用户查看界面8 第二章信息管理模块2.1 数据库设计news表用于信息的发布数据字段及内容如图所示:2.2 信息发布信息发布界面:删除成功9 2.3 信息修改信息修改界面信息修改功能:点击“编辑”后,出现信息修改界面,填写完成后点击“提交”按钮,出现“信息更新成功”对话框,即与数据库相连,实现数据更新。2.4 信息删除信息删除界面:信息删除功能:点击“删除”后,出现“删除成功”提示,即完成了数据更新,删除成功。点击“编辑”信息修改界面数据库更新更新成功10 第三章主要技术介绍3.1 JSP 技术的简单介绍JSP(
9、Java Server Pages)JSP是指 Java Server Pages,它是由 Sun微系统公司于 1999 年 6 月推出的一项技术,是基于 JavaServlet以及整个 java 体系的 Web 开发技术,利用这一技术可以建立先进、安全和跨平台的动态网站。JSP技术是 J2EE的一个关键技术,它在更高一级的层次上抽象Servlet。它可以让常规静态HTML 与动态产生的内容相结合,看起来像一个HTML 网页,却作为 Servlet来运行。现在有许多商业应用服务器支持 JSP技术,比如 BEA WebLogic、IBM WebSphere、JRun 等等。使用 JSP比用 Se
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 计算机应用技术 专业 毕业设计 论文
限制150内